2007 Audi A8 review
Hi just updating my previous review, Now owned this car for over 6 years, Car is coming up to 15 years old (2007 3.2FSI Quattro) this year and never failed an MOT while I have owned it, only Fail prior to me owning was a number plate light not working. Car still looks new, Aluminium body doesn't rust, and Paint polishes up very nice, (Phantom Black Metallic) Still turns heads and always getting comments on its condition, I owned a 2001 A8 prior to this one had that for 8 years, wasn't sure when I bought the car if it would be as good as the previous model, but it has been really great buy and is used as a daily driver, really glad I chose it, has outlasted all my friends cars and been far more reliable. As I stated before car is expensive on road tax but my insurance is really cheap so it evens out. It is still great to take on long runs with family providing lots of room for passengers and luggage, quite a rare car now very rarely see another on a journey, driving around town is very easy but can find some problems parking up, although not a long wheel base version it is still a big car and some car parks are a little tricky to use. Mine looks like the car from the Transporter films, So just left everything as I bought it, W12 Alloys and badges etc. Although a V6 3.2fsi you cant really tell the difference. Hope it lasts for many more years as I don't want to change it. only repairs I have done have been a new coolant pipe, Oil pump (very easy to change) water ingress to rear lights has been resolved (common problem through out this model range) and general wear items like brake discs, pads and tyres.

2003 Honda Pilot review
The pilot is an amazing vehicle. My family has owned five. Do keep in mind every vehicle has flaws. For the 1st gen pilot, the biggest problems were the rear subframe channel. They tend to rot out throughout the winters. If you think about buying one, that would be the first thing to check. The VTM-4 system has never failed me in the harsh Wisconsin snow. Has gotten me wherever I wanted to go. The interior is not bad comparing it to new vehicles. The motor has good power, do keep in mind it does have a timing belt. Being a interference engine, remember to get that checked out often. On highway, my pilot gets 25 mpg with 230k miles, and I'll definitely take that!
